WebHere are a few tips for teaching perseverance to your young readers using Holes: 1. Before reading, discuss the meaning of perseverance and determination with your students and encourage them to think about experiences in their own lives where they persevered and showed determination. WebJan 26, 2024 · An interactive read aloud is a systematic method of reading a book aloud. The teacher is doing the word decoding work and the students are asked to do the thinking work . Through careful planning, teachers can scaffold the student’s understanding of the book being read.
